I pay for both online and hard copy with the Enquirer.

At one time the Cincinnati Enquirer had a strong national reputation. Like most local newspapers these days, they have cut their staff enormously, and it is no longer printer locally, but in Columbus, Ohio. While there are still some good local stories, one section is USA Today, another is sports, which I am no longer interested in. I'm a big obituary reader. Although I can and do get both local and national news online, I like having the hard copy in my hands at breakfast & lunch. I'll likely stay with it until either I or the Enquirer goes.

I get the weekly neighborhood paper to support the boy who delivers it. My own children delivered it decades ago, and I believe in supporting young people working regularly - wonderful training in responsibility.
